Lake Pueblo State Park

Lake Pueblo State Park is a southern Colorado Mecca for sun lovers and water-sports enthusiasts, including boaters, water-skiers, sailors and swimmers. Lake Pueblo is one of the state's most popular parks, boasting nearly 1.7 million visitors a year. So large is this area that there's not a crowded feeling. An incredible 400 campsites spread out around the 9,600-acre park can accommodate a lot of visitors. With 4,500 acres of surface water, the reservoir can host many water sports. The fishing is exceptional here and the views in this arid southern Colorado landscape are dramatic. Miles of tree-lined hiking and biking trails and mild, year-round sunny weather makes any visit to Lake Pueblo State Park a treat. One of the largest bodies of water along the front range, offering unlimited water-based recreational activities.
